POTM to WBMP conversion is the process of turning a Microsoft PowerPoint template file (POTM), which can include slide layouts, themes, and embedded macros, into a Wireless Bitmap (WBMP) image format optimized for monochrome display on mobile and legacy devices. This conversion extracts slide visuals from the POTM and rasterizes them into black-and-white WBMP images, suitable for simple displays or applications requiring minimal color depth.

POTM files use the MIME type application/vnd.ms-powerpoint.template.macroenabled and are typically used for creating reusable presentation templates with macros. WBMP files have the MIME type image/vnd.wap.wbmp and are commonly used for bitmap images on wireless devices. WBMP images usually use simple 1-bit codecs for monochrome rendering.

POTM files are Microsoft PowerPoint template formats designed for creating presentations, whereas WBMP is a monochrome bitmap image format primarily used for mobile devices. While POTM files contain complex slide data and media, WBMP simplifies content into black-and-white images suitable for lightweight display purposes.
Keep individual slides under 1–2 MB before conversion to speed processing and reduce the likelihood of clipping; complex vector graphics can inflate file size.
Preserve important visual contrast by increasing slide contrast or using dithering options; WBMP is strictly 1-bit so color gradients will be lost.
For batch conversion, export slides to a flattened image format (PNG) first to standardize size and layout, then convert PNGs to WBMP to maintain consistent results.
Expect loss of color and transparency: WBMP supports only black-and-white pixels, so remove or simplify translucent effects and color-dependent text before converting.
